46 changes: 46 additions & 0 deletions testng-core/src/main/java/org/testng/internal/thread/Async.java
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,46 @@
package org.testng.internal.thread;

import java.util.List;
import java.util.concurrent.CompletableFuture;
import java.util.concurrent.ExecutorService;
import org.testng.ITestResult;
import org.testng.internal.invokers.TestMethodWithDataProviderMethodWorker;

public final class Async {

private Async() {
// Defeat instantiation
}

public static CompletableFuture<List<ITestResult>> run(
TestMethodWithDataProviderMethodWorker worker, ExecutorService service) {
AsyncTask asyncTask = new AsyncTask(worker);
service.execute(asyncTask);
return asyncTask.result;
}

private static class AsyncTask implements Runnable, Comparable<AsyncTask> {
private final CompletableFuture<List<ITestResult>> result = new CompletableFuture<>();
private final TestMethodWithDataProviderMethodWorker worker;

public AsyncTask(TestMethodWithDataProviderMethodWorker worker) {
this.worker = worker;
}

@Override
public void run() {
try {
if (!result.isDone()) {
result.complete(worker.call());
}
} catch (Throwable t) {
result.completeExceptionally(t);
}
}

@Override
public int compareTo(AsyncTask o) {
return worker.compareTo(o.worker);
}
}
}
